MARCANTONIO Building and Garden Elements

Italian, b. 1976

From his Puppy Pouffe lounge chair resembling a shaggy Puli dog to a 13-foot tall handmade giraffe sculpture in fiberglass holding a classic Marie-Thérèse-style chandelier, the whimsical chairs, table lamps and decorative objects created by MARCANTONIO mix originality, humor, mystery and functionality, with a dash of irony for good measure.

Born Marcantonio Raimondi Malerba in 1976 in Massa Lombarda, the artist and designer studied at the Severini Art Institute and Academy of Fine Arts in Ravenna. While there, he explored the relationship between irony and nature — two recurring themes in his works — and developed a fascination with artists such as René Magritte and Marcel Duchamp

Following graduation, MARCANTONIO collaborated with architects and worked in theater production before delving into art and furniture design. In 2010, he exhibited his series of Sprout chairs at the Salone del Mobile, which garnered critical acclaim and gained the attention of other ultra-modernist designers such as Mogg, Qeeboo, Natuzzi and Altreforme. MARCANTONIO has also engaged in several fruitful partnerships, notably with Italian design brand Seletti — for which he created his iconic anatomically correct heart-shaped vase — and Scarlet Splendour, manufacturer of his caricatural Forest chair, which is part of his Vegetal Animal series.

Although MARCANTONIO’s designs border on Surrealist and dreamlike, his pieces suggest a sense of “elegant irony.” His coffee tables, floor lamps, cabinets and other objects and furnishings, which feature intricate inlays and chic colors, are made with materials such as suede, brass and fine wool, and strike a balance between luxurious and amusing.

MARCANTONIO’s works have been exhibited at art galleries and shows throughout Europe. His pieces have also been featured in several major international publications such as Architectural Digest, GQ, Marie Claire, ELLE and Vanity Fair.

Foliage Champagne or Wine Cooler Stand Ice Bucket in Gilt Iron and Copper
Located in Barcelona, ES
Foliage hand forged iron tripod stand with hand-hammered copper ice bucket, Spain, 1940s. This pedestal champagne or wine serving stand is all made by hand. The handwrought leafed iron stand stands up on a tripod base with foliage decorative details on the stem and on the legs. The copper pot ice container is richly adorned by the hammer marks and it has a wrought iron single handle. The stand has a terrific aged patina showing its original gold leaf patinated gilding. This floor wine cooler will be a nice addition wherever you place it. Beautiful in a countryside house, rustic, classical ambiance or modern urban apartment. Measures: 54 cm H x 32 cm W x 30 cm D The cauldron ice bucket is: 26 cm W x 20 cm D x 18 cm H. This pedestal stand serving bucket can be used as planter or as storage piece.
